DC INDEPENDENT FILM FESTIVAL

DC INDEPENDENT FILM FESTIVAL is a DC government contractor that has received $318K in purchase order payments across 3 District of Columbia agencies. Their largest agency partner is Commission on the Arts and Humanities.
